The Present State of Global Water Scarcity
As water scarcity progressively becomes a pressing worldwide problem, numerous areas are experiencing significant anxiety on their water resources. According to current researches, over 2 billion individuals stay in countries dealing with high water anxiety, with estimates showing that this number could climb dramatically in the coming years. Environment change, populace growth, and inadequate infrastructure are exacerbating the situation, causing over-extraction of freshwater resources and lessening groundwater levels. Agriculture, which accounts for about 70% of international water use, struggles with ineffective techniques, additionally straining schedule. Urban areas, particularly in creating nations, come to grips with aging systems that can not fulfill climbing needs. This multifaceted situation not only threatens human wellness however additionally threatens food protection and economic security. The seriousness to deal with water deficiency has actually never been higher, engaging governments and organizations to look for sustainable services to take care of and secure this important resource.

Desalination Innovations
While typical desalination methods have actually encountered objection for their high energy intake and environmental impact, startups are pioneering ingenious solutions that promise to transform this crucial procedure. These business are creating sophisticated modern technologies such as solar-powered desalination systems, which harness renewable power to lessen carbon impacts. Additionally, some startups are discovering onward osmosis and membrane layer distillation methods, which greatly minimize energy demands contrasted to conventional approaches. Furthermore, developments in materials scientific research are bring about the development of a lot more reliable membrane layers that enhance water extraction prices while lowering waste. By incorporating expert system and artificial intelligence, these startups additionally maximize operational performance, making desalination more sustainable and cost-effective. Collectively, these innovations indicate a shift in the direction of a more viable future in water administration.

Ingenious Filtering Solutions
Innovative purification solutions have actually emerged as a crucial emphasis for water Technology start-ups, attending to the expanding need for clean and secure alcohol consumption water. Companies like Absolutely No Mass Water have pioneered solar-powered hydropanels that draw out dampness from the air, providing sustainable alcohol consumption water in deserts. Likewise, the startup Aquasana has created advanced filtration systems that eliminate contaminants like lead and chlorine, making sure greater water high quality for households. An additional notable example is the startup LifeStraw, which generates mobile water filters, making risk-free alcohol consumption water obtainable in disaster-stricken locations. These study illustrate exactly how innovative filtering modern technologies are changing water access and safety, highlighting the important role of start-ups in tackling worldwide water obstacles and improving public health outcomes worldwide.
